Rodney “Rod” Edward Bowen

Rodney “Rod” Edward Bowen, 71, of Rockford, IL, passed away Saturday, January 7, 2023, at OSF St. Anthony Medical Center after an extended illness. Rod was born July 25, 1951, in Rockford, the son of James Granderson and Marvel L. (Urban) Bowen. Veteran of the Vietnam Conflict, serving in the U.S. Navy aboard a "Tin Can" the Floyd B. Parks, DD884. Married Jane L. Aschtgen on May 30, 1975, in Rockford, IL. He was employed by John S. Barnes for 26 years. Rod Volunteered at Ken Rock Community Center where he founded the haunted house and was volunteer of the year in 1987. Rod refereed and coached Junior Tackle football, basketball, and softball. He was an avid Chicago Bears fan. Rod loved Western movies especially John Wayne Movies, family dinners, watching football, traveling, especially road trips and camping.
